Original Description
Paolo Veronese’s Mercurio Erse e Aglauro (c. 1580) is a masterful Venetian Renaissance painting steeped in mythological drama and grandeur. The scene depicts Mercury, messenger of the gods, transforming Aglauro into stone—a moment of divine retribution frozen in Veronese’s signature luminescent palette. Bathed in sumptuous golds, rich reds, and delicate blues, the figures emerge from shadow with sculptural intensity, showcasing Veronese’s genius for theatrical composition and textile rendering. As a leading figure of the Venetian School, his works epitomize the opulence and dynamic storytelling of 16th-century Italy, blending Mannerist elegance with Baroque foreshadowing. This painting exemplifies his skill in balancing celestial symbolism with human emotion, securing its status as a jewel of late Renaissance mythology—a bridge between Titian’s lyricism and Tiepolo’s exuberance.
